V. Jacket Design Features

Parameter Description
Jacket Coverage Covers entire body and part of the ends to ensure even heating of the ball cavity
Heating Media Steam, hot water, thermal oil
Maximum Jacket Pressure 1.6 MPa (higher on request)
Maximum Jacket Temperature Depends on body material and seals; typically ≤300°C
Connection Type One NPT female thread on each side (inlet/outlet); flanged connections optional
Jacket Material Usually same as body or carbon steel (economical)
Welding Requirement Full penetration weld between jacket and body; pressure tested

VI. Key Features

  1. Integral Jacket Design – Maintains media temperature inside the valve, preventing solidification or viscosity increase. Ideal for crystallizing or high‑viscosity fluids.

  2. Floating Ball Construction – Bidirectional sealing, quick shut‑off, low flow resistance.

  3. Multiple Seat Options – PTFE / RPTFE / PEEK / metal, for various temperature and wear requirements.

  4. Full Bore or Reduced Bore – Full bore recommended to minimise pressure drop and dead zones.

  5. Anti‑static & Blow‑out Proof Stem – Standard for enhanced safety.

  6. Flanged Connection – ASME B16.5 Class 300 RF, easy installation.

  7. Fire Safe Design Available – Compliant with API 607 upon request.


VII. Applications

  • Petrochemical: bitumen, heavy oil, wax, polymer transfer

  • Food industry: chocolate, syrup, fats, oils

  • Pharmaceutical: hot melt materials, ointments

  • Coatings & adhesives: hot melt adhesives, paints, resins

  • Molten sulphur, molten salt systems

  • Pipelines requiring steam tracing or electric heat tracing


VIII. Testing & Inspection

Test Item Standard Requirement
Shell Strength (Main Valve) API 598 1.5× rated pressure, no visible leakage
Low Pressure Seat Test API 598 0.6 MPa air, no visible bubbles
High Pressure Seat Test API 598 1.1× rated pressure, zero leakage across seats
Jacket Strength Test Per design pressure 1.5× jacket design pressure, no leakage
Jacket Seal Test Per design pressure No pressure drop during hold
